Understanding Game Mechanics and Odds
Successful online gaming starts with understanding how games work. Most players jump in without learning the fundamentals, which costs them money. Take time to study the rules, payout structures, and probability systems before placing real bets. Different games have different house edges, and knowing these numbers helps you make informed decisions. Pay attention to return-to-player percentages and volatility ratings. High RTP games return more money over time, though this doesn’t guarantee short-term wins. Low volatility games offer frequent small wins, while high volatility games feature rare but larger payouts. Choose games that match your playing style and bankroll.
Bankroll Management Essentials
Your bankroll is your gaming budget, and protecting it determines how long you can play. Set a monthly limit you can afford to lose without affecting your bills or savings. Divide this amount into smaller session budgets so you don’t blow everything in one sitting. Never chase losses by increasing your bets after a bad streak. This emotional decision leads to bigger losses.
- Set daily loss limits and stick to them
- Use bet sizing strategies that preserve your bankroll
- Keep detailed records of wins and losses
- Take regular breaks to avoid fatigue-based mistakes
Experienced players recommend using the 1-3% rule: bet only 1-3% of your total bankroll per round. This conservative approach keeps you in the game longer and reduces the risk of total loss. Choosing the Right Games and Platforms
Not all games offer equal winning potential. Table games like blackjack and video poker have lower house edges than slot machines, giving you better odds mathematically. Research which games have the best RTP rates before committing your money. Licensed platforms display this information transparently, so compare options across different providers.
Your choice of platform matters significantly. Reputable gaming sites use certified random number generators, offer secure payment methods, and provide customer support when issues arise
